Launch Opusonix Faster: How to Use Opusonix as an App on your Computer (and your Phone)

Opusonix is a web-based application and can be accessed by visiting the web address of https://opusonix.com/signin. While you can certainly bookmark this page to speed up this step, there is a faster way to launch Opusonix: saving it as an app. You can do this easily if you use Chrome or Safari.

 

Safari

With Safari, the action you need is "Add to Dock". Here's how to add Opusonix to your Dock, like a regular app:

  1. Visit https://opusonix.com/signin to get to your Opusonix dashboard. Sign in if you are prompted.
  2. Click on the "File" menu, then choose "Add to Dock"
  3. Here, give it a simple name "Opusonix". Don't change the URL.
  4. Click on "Add".

That's it. By doing this, you'll have a new Opusonix icon added to your dock, and you can launch it with a single click. Better yet - Opusonix launched this way doesn't have the address bar, so you get more screen space than just using Opusonix in a regular browser. 

Safari will actually create a small shortcut application called Opusonix, and it will be located in ~/Applications folder.


Chrome

With Chrome, the action you need is "Install Page as App". Here's how:

  1. In Chrome, visit https://opusonix.com/signin to get to your Opusonix dashboard. Sign in if you are prompted to do so.
  2. Click on the triple-dot icon near the right of your address bar, then go into "Cast, Save and Share", then click on "Install Page as App".
  3. Confirm the App creation dialog.

That's it! Now you will see a new app called "Opusonix" being created in a folder. If you are on a Mac, you can drag this app into your Dock. If you're on Windows, you can move this app to your desired location, or create a shortcut pointing to it.

If you are on a Mac, Chrome will create a small shortcut application called Opusonix, which is stored in ~/Applications/Chrome Apps/ folder.

iPhone

You can save Opusonix as an app to your Home Screen as well! Here's how:

  1. Use Safari and visit https://opusonix.com/signin, then sign in if prompted.
  2. Tap the triple-dot button next to the address bar, then choose "Share"
  3. In the Share Sheet, scroll up to reveal the additional menu actions, then choose "Add to Home Screen".
